NANGWESHI Pirates Football club proprietor Likando Mubiana says the lack of serious player management is making the country lose young talent that is going to waste. And Mubiana says the key to football development is the watering process that clubs and academies tend to ignore. Speaking in an interview, Wednesday, Mubiana said the biggest challenge affecting Zambian football is the lack of serious player management. “The biggest challenge affecting our football development in the country is poor management. Management is very important not only in business but football. What has failed us is management and we need to emphasise the need for our players to be properly managed both financially and morally.
